9 Sept 2026, 11:48**Season Summary**
Sunderland AFC currently finds themselves in 11th position in the Premier League after two matches, having secured 3 points from 1 win and 1 loss. Their goal difference stands at 0, with 2 goals scored and 2 conceded. This early stage of the season places them in a mid-table position, which is relatively stable but leaves room for improvement. **Current Form**
Sunderland's recent results reflect mixed fortunes, having won their opening match against Fulham FC with a narrow 1-0 victory, but subsequently losing to Ipswich Town FC 2-1. The win against Fulham suggests a positive start, showcasing their ability to grind out results, which is vital in a league where margins are often slim. However, the defeat to Ipswich highlights potential vulnerabilities, particularly in their ability to maintain leads and secure points away from home.
